Dance of The Spirits
Director: Andreea-Loren Florea
Year: 2026
Matei, a young boy living in a village on the outskirts of Romania, finds more solace in the company of his sheep than with his abusive, alcoholic father. When Matei begins to mimic his father's violence and turn it back onto the sheep, we glimpse the anger that may lie in his future. After he publicly humiliates himself in front of the entire village, his anger only grows, made worse by the fact that his father predicted it. It seems Matei is predetermined to be whatever he is told he is, and nothing else. He is stuck in a self-perpetuating cycle of violence and humiliation. So, when Matei runs off into the woods outside his village and stares at an innocent little sheep, he finds himself at a crossroads. Mystis
Director: Tatiana Collet Apraxine
Year: 2028
You awaken on a fog-shrouded shoreline and meet Echo, a strange child with a hole in their stomach. Together you cross a lantern festival where the veil between worlds is thinnest, sail into an ocean that opens beneath you, and descend through a portal into the Underworld. The Underworld moves through different facets of grief: a rave where silhouettes dance in slow motion, indifferent to Echo's attempts to reach them; a frozen sea where giant statues crack open to release a buried memory of a lost mother; a shadow theatre where an anger monster is unleashed, reducing everything to embers. From the embers, a boat carries you into a vast darkness, where Mother appears, and they are finally reunited. You sail together to the Tree of Life, a bioluminescent, cosmic jungle. Echo begs her to return to the World of the Living, but ancestors appear and surround you. She cannot come back - the journey was never about bringing her back. Echo, revealed to be your own child self, dissolves around you as the hole fills with light.
